Ohio Volleyball Secures Sweep Over Eastern Michigan with 3-1 Win on Friday

ATHENS, Ohio – The Ohio volleyball team (7-14, 5-4 MAC) defeated Eastern Michigan (10-12, 2-7 MAC) 3-1 (25-15, 25-21, 25-27, 25-18) on Friday, Oct. 17.

Ohio finished with a .331 attack percentage, 56 kills, nine aces, eight blocks, 53 assists, and 54 digs. Eastern Michigan finished with a .153 attack percentage, 44 kills, seven aces, three blocks, 38 assists, and 47 digs. 

Junior Gentry Brown (Shadyside, Ohio) led the team with 16 kills and 16.5 points. Junior Torre Kildow tallied 14 kills and freshman Bailey Blair (Louisville, Ky.) tallied 11 kills. Sophomore Sierra Evans recorded a .667 attack percentage with eight kills on 12 total attacks. Evans also led the team in blocks with three block assists and a career-high two block solos.

Sophomore Bryn Janke (Westfield, Wis.) and senior Kendall White (Gahanna, Ohio) combined for 47 assists.

Junior Emily Waddell (Carmel, Ind.) recorded a team-high four aces. Janke added three aces while junior Caroline Curran (Wexford, Pa.) finished a career-high two aces.

Junior Kendall Hickey (Fishers, Ind.) led the team with 15 digs while Curran finished with 11 digs.

Ohio earned an early 1-0 lead with a 25-15 win in the first set. The Bobcats dominated the Eagles, specifically on offense. Ohio outperformed Eastern Michigan in kills 16-6 and recorded four aces. 

Eastern Michigan challenged Ohio more in the second set, coming close to taking the lead from them several times. The Bobcats were able to hold on and earn a 25-21 win, gaining a 2-0 lead over the Eagles.  

Eastern Michigan cut Ohio's lead with a 27-25 win in the third set.

Ohio secured the 3-1 victory over Eastern Michigan with a 25-18 win in the fourth set. 

The Bobcats will be back in action at Ball State on Friday, Oct. 24 at 6 p.m. ET.
